From fd01812f678c892d61d6ebaf4e82ba38f41e8891 Mon Sep 17 00:00:00 2001 From: LouiseHsu Date: Tue, 14 Feb 2023 18:43:38 -0800 Subject: [PATCH] Add temporary default case to support new PointerSignalKind (#120731) * add default case to prep for engine pr * combine unknown w default * fixed todo comment not inline with flutter standards --- packages/flutter/lib/src/gestures/converter.dart | 2 ++ 1 file changed, 2 insertions(+) diff --git a/packages/flutter/lib/src/gestures/converter.dart b/packages/flutter/lib/src/gestures/converter.dart index ac8ecb2287..1d3efef8ff 100644 --- a/packages/flutter/lib/src/gestures/converter.dart +++ b/packages/flutter/lib/src/gestures/converter.dart @@ -278,6 +278,8 @@ class PointerEventConverter { scale: datum.scale, ); case ui.PointerSignalKind.unknown: + default: // ignore: no_default_cases, to allow adding a new [PointerSignalKind] - PointerStylusAuxiliaryAction + // TODO(louisehsu): remove after landing engine PR https://github.com/flutter/engine/pull/39637 // This branch should already have 'unknown' filtered out, but // we don't want to return anything or miss if someone adds a new // enumeration to PointerSignalKind.